Clyde and Hebrides and Northern Isles ferry service data: FOI release

Information request and response under the Freedom of Information (Scotland) Act 2002


Information requested

You asked for "Please can I request the following information:

1. Across the last five years, how many instances have there been where Clyde and Hebrides ferry service have operated on a reduced service?

2. Across the last five years, how many how many Clyde and Hebrides ferries have been cancelled?

3. Across the last five years, how many instances have there been when the Northern Isles ferry service has operated on a reduced service?

4. Across the last five years, how many Northern Isles ferries have been cancelled?"

Response

For the response the answers have been provided using contract year which runs from July to June for Northern Isles and October to September for Clyde and Hebrides, not calendar year.

1. CY5-CY9* 01/10/2020-31/05/2025 (*CY9 data only available up to 31 May 2025) Of the 765,265 scheduled sailings there were 22,313 instances of reduced services.

2. CY5-CY9* 01/10/2020-31/05/2025 (*CY9 data only available up to 31 May 2025) - 52,231 services cancelled.

3. CY1-CY5 01/07/2020 - 30/06/2025 - Of the 15,263 scheduled sailings there were 584 instances of reduced services.

4. CY1-CY5 01/07/2020 - 30/06/2025 – 584 services cancelled.

Cancelled totals include all types of cancellations including weather.
